South Korea's Ministry of Economy and Finance reported that consumer prices rose 3.1% year over year in August, up from 2.8% in July. The acceleration largely reflected a base effect from a temporary half-price mobile phone fee discount in August 2025. Excluding that effect, the ministry estimated inflation at 2.5%. Core inflation excluding food and energy increased to 3.4% from 2.6%, while the living cost index rose 3.2%.
